Juliana L’Heureux: Family reunion names announced for 2014 World Acadian Congress
Organizers of the International 2014 World Acadian Congress announced the first list of family reunion names last week. The reunions are a big part of the August 2014 Congress, held over two and a half weeks in northern Maine and northwestern Canada.
